Get ready for a scorcha! Mid-summer mini-heat wave headed our way
Staff reports 12:14 p.m.
Highs for today and the weekend will leapfrog each other into the lows 90s on Sunday, with summer-like afternoon thunderstorms the only chance at relief both weekend days. The mini-heat wave will only last two days, but it will give Northern Seacoast residents a taste of what is predicted to be a very warm summer. Today it will stay fairly comfortable with a high of 83, still conducive to springtime yard work, but on Saturday that will change with both weekend days seeing highs on either side of 90. Each day there is a 40 percent chance of a afternoon thunderstorm, according to Accuweather meteorologists. Monday will get us back to more seasonable temps with a high of 69. For those contemplating installing air conditioners, you might want to plan on a Saturday hookup, due to a nighttime lows predicted to dip no lower than 65 degrees. Watch out for Wednesday, which will be another warm one, with a high of 89.
